Why Manufacturer Selection Matters More Than Equipment Brand in Lagos

A wastewater treatment plant manufacturer in Lagos should be evaluated on four buyer-relevant criteria: proven reference plants in Nigeria, containerized or modular design suited to Apapa and Lekki site constraints, NESREA-compliant effluent limits under S.I. 5 of 2021, and verifiable local service. For a 50–2,000 m³/day industrial plant, 2026 CAPEX typically ranges from $45,000 (packaged MBR, 50 m³/day) to $1.8M (full SBR + DAF train, 2,000 m³/day), with a 15–25% West Africa logistics premium (Zhongsheng field data, 2026).

A Lekki-based brewery illustrates the stakes. After NESREA tightened enforcement of the National Environmental (Surface and Groundwater Quality) Effluent Limitations Regulations S.I. 5 of 2021, three Lagos plants were issued ₦5M+ fines in 2025 for BOD and COD excursions, and one was placed on a 30-day operational shutdown pending retrofit. The common thread was not the pump or aerator make — it was a manufacturer with no in-country commissioning engineer, no Lagos reference plant, and no process guarantee tied to the 50 mg/L BOD / 150 mg/L COD ceiling that S.I. 5 imposes.

ensun's 2026 catalogue lists 43 Nigerian "effluent treatment plant manufacturers," but only a minority hold actual fabrication capacity; most act as engineering consultants or branded distributors reselling Chinese or European skids. Sorting that catalogue down to three to five bid-worthy firms is the practical task of this guide. The framework below — local reference plants, modular/containerized design capability, NESREA S.I. 5 fluency, and documented service network — is what separates a defensible procurement decision from a price-only RFQ that fails at commissioning. Lagos Industrial Influent Profiles and the Effluent Limits They Must Hit

Defensible process selection starts with a 14-day composite influent sample, then matches the design BOD, COD, FOG, and TSS loads to the S.I. 5 of 2021 discharge ceiling. The table below covers the four industrial profiles dominant across Apapa, Ikeja, Lekki, and Ikorodu industrial clusters (Zhongsheng field data, 2025–2026; cross-checked against NESREA S.I. 5 of 2021 limits).

Industry (Lagos cluster)Influent BOD (mg/L)Influent COD (mg/L)Influent TSS (mg/L)Other key parametersNESREA S.I. 5 of 2021 limit to hit
Brewery (Lekki, Ikorodu)1,500–3,0003,000–6,000500–1,200Temperature 30–38°C, pH 4–6, TN 40–80BOD ≤ 50, COD ≤ 150, TSS ≤ 50, pH 6–9
Textile (Apapa, Ikeja)800–1,5001,800–3,500300–900Color 500–1,500 Pt-Co, sulfides 5–20, temp 25–45°CBOD ≤ 50, COD ≤ 150, color visible dilution
Food / dairy (Ikeja, Ikorodu)1,200–2,5002,000–4,500600–1,500FOG 300–800 mg/L, total nitrogen 60–120BOD ≤ 50, O&G ≤ 10, TSS ≤ 50
Refinery / petrochem (Apapa port)200–600400–1,200100–400Oil & grease 200–1,000, phenols 20–100, sulfides 10–50O&G ≤ 10, phenols ≤ 0.5, COD ≤ 150

Lagos ambient temperature runs 26–32°C year-round, which accelerates biological kinetics (typical BOD removal rate ~30% higher than a 15°C European design baseline) but increases odor complaints in residential-adjacent sites such as Lekki Phase 1 — enclosed bioreactors or buried designs are a practical response. Ship-generated MARPOL-regulated waste at Apapa requires a separate oily-water separator train handled by firms like African Circle Pollution Management; it is outside the scope of a municipal-style WWTP contract and should be specified separately. Four Process Technologies Lagos Manufacturers Should Offer — and When to Pick Each

Four Process Technologies Lagos Manufacturers Should Offer — and When to Pick Each

Process selection should be driven by influent profile, plot size, and reuse intent, not by which technology the manufacturer happens to promote. Four process families cover effectively every 50–2,000 m³/day industrial brief in Lagos.

Process familyBest-fit influentFlow rangeFootprint vs conventionalEnergy intensityTypical effluent
MBR (membrane bioreactor)Textile, pharma, any reuse application50–2,000 m³/day~60% smaller0.6–1.2 kWh/m³Turbidity <1 NTU, BOD <5 mg/L
SBR (sequencing batch reactor)Brewery, food, variable load200–5,000 m³/day~75% of conventional0.4–0.8 kWh/m³BOD ≤ 30, TSS ≤ 30
DAF + biologicalFOG-heavy: dairy, edible oil, refinery pre-treatment4–300 m³/h per unitAdds ~15%0.1–0.3 kWh/m³ (DAF stage)O&G ≤ 10 upstream of bio
Packaged / containerized (WSZ or skid)Tight plots, temporary sites, estates, hotels1–80 m³/hBuried option adds zero surface footprint0.5–0.9 kWh/m³BOD ≤ 30, TSS ≤ 30

MBR is the right call for textile effluent (high color and refractory COD) and for any brewery or food processor that needs reuse-quality water for boiler feed or CIP. The integrated MBR membrane bioreactor system using a 0.1 μm flat-sheet module produces turbidity below 1 NTU, which is unattainable with conventional clarification. SBR remains the lowest-CAPEX robust option for brewery and food plants with strong diurnal BOD swings (peak:average ratios of 2.5–3.5 are common in Lagos bottling halls), provided an equalization buffer is included upstream. DAF is non-negotiable upstream of any biological stage for FOG above ~150 mg/L; the ZSQ dissolved air flotation system handles 4–300 m³/h per unit and routinely removes 70–90% of influent O&G before bio polishing. Packaged/containerized plants built on a skid or fully buried — like the WSZ underground package sewage treatment plant — solve plot constraints in Lekki Phase 1 and Victoria Island where surface equipment is rejected by estate covenants. Lagos industrial tariffs of 22–35 ₦/kWh and chronic grid instability make the energy column above directly relevant to OPEX: an MBR running 24/7 at 1.0 kWh/m³ on 1,000 m³/day spends ~₦650M/year on power alone at 2026 PHCN/DisCo rates.

2026 CAPEX and OPEX Benchmarks for Lagos Wastewater Treatment Plants

2026 CAPEX and OPEX Benchmarks for Lagos Wastewater Treatment Plants

Budget numbers below are 2026 turnkey installed costs, equipment-only equipment free on board (FOB) plus Lagos delivery, civil works, erection, and commissioning — but excluding land, building, and the diesel generator. Currency conversions use ₦1,510/$ (Q1 2026 parallel-market mid-rate; verify at PO date).

Plant size and processCAPEX (USD)CAPEX (NGN)OPEX (USD/m³ treated)OPEX driver notes
Packaged MBR, 50 m³/day (estate / hotel)$45,000–$85,000₦68M–₦128M$0.22–$0.42Membrane replacement every 5–7 yr
SBR, 200 m³/day (brewery / food)$220,000–$380,000₦330M–₦570M$0.12–$0.28Power 60–70% of OPEX
Full MBR, 1,000 m³/day (textile / reuse)$850,000–$1,200,000₦1.28B–₦1.80B$0.20–$0.38Skid + building + dosing
Refinery-grade SBR + DAF, 2,000 m³/day$1,400,000–$1,800,000₦2.10B–₦2.70B$0.18–$0.32Pre-treatment dominant

Add the West Africa logistics premium before comparing bids: 15–25% on equipment cost for sea freight from China (Apapa port handling, 20-ft or 40-ft HQ container), 5–8% Nigerian import duty, 7.5% VAT, and 8–12 weeks delivery versus 4–6 weeks for stocked local supply. Lagos power instability forces most buyers to size diesel backup at 60–80% of plant load, which adds $80,000–$220,000 to installed cost depending on flow. Chemical dosing for nutrient removal and pH control typically represents 20–35% of OPEX and is most reliably automated with a PLC-controlled chemical dosing system. Lagos WWTP Procurement Checklist: From RFQ to Commissioning in 14–22 Weeks

  1. Pre-RFQ (weeks 1–4): Open NESREA pre-permit discussions and confirm the discharge receiving body (Lagos Water Corporation sewer vs lagoon vs off-site haulage). Run a soil resistivity test — Lekki and Ikorodu lagoon-adjacent plots typically need corrosion-rated skids or impressed-current cathodic protection. Collect a 14-day composite influent sample with at least one weekend day and one production-shift day.
  2. RFQ scope (weeks 4–6): Require bidders to list ≥2 West African reference plants of equal or greater flow, supply a factory acceptance test (FAT) video, deliver a PLC HMI with English-language interface, provide an English O&M manual, and include 4-person on-site operator training in Lagos.
  3. Bid evaluation (weeks 6–10): For any flow above 500 m³/day, demand a Lagos-specific pilot (typically 4–8 weeks of trailer data). Reject any bid that does not name a local commissioning engineer on the project team. Score against the weighted matrix in the previous section, not on price alone.
  4. Contract and delivery (weeks 10–18): Build 8–12 weeks for sea freight from China plus 6–10 weeks for Lagos installation. The DF series flat sheet membrane module ships in standard 20-ft containers; coarse screening with a rotary mechanical bar screen should be specified upstream of any biological stage to protect membranes and pumps from rag carryover.
  5. Commissioning and performance test (weeks 18–22): Plan 4–6 weeks for biological seeding and stabilization, then run a 90-day performance test against the S.I. 5 of 2021 limits. Hold a 10% retention payment until the test passes.

What NESREA discharge limits apply to industrial wastewater in Lagos? The National Environmental (Surface and Groundwater Quality) Effluent Limitations Regulations S.I. 5 of 2021 set BOD ≤ 50 mg/L, COD ≤ 150 mg/L, TSS ≤ 50 mg/L, oil & grease ≤ 10 mg/L, and pH 6–9 for industrial discharge to surface water or municipal sewer.

Is MBR or SBR better for a Lagos brewery? SBR is the lower-CAPEX, robust choice for breweries with strong diurnal load swings and no water-reuse requirement. MBR is the right call if the brewery targets reuse for boiler feed, CIP, or landscape irrigation, since MBR effluent routinely hits turbidity below 1 NTU and BOD below 5 mg/L. How long does WWTP delivery and installation take in Lagos? Allow 14–22 weeks from purchase order to commissioned operation: 8–12 weeks shipping from China (4–6 weeks if stocked locally), 6–10 weeks Lagos installation, and 4–6 weeks biological seeding and performance testing before the 90-day guarantee test.
